System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 一种权益产品动态发放方法、系统、装置及存储介质制造方法及图纸_技高网

一种权益产品动态发放方法、系统、装置及存储介质制造方法及图纸

技术编号:41204743 阅读:5 留言:0更新日期:2024-05-07 22:30
本发明专利技术属于信息处理技术领域,具体涉及一种权益产品动态发放方法、系统、装置及存储介质。所述方法包括:获取用户信息及库存权益产品信息;对用户信息及库存权益产品信息进行数据清洗和预处理,得到第一特征集合;对第一特征集合进行筛选,确定最优特征子集;构建同一权益产品核销概率预测模型;将库存权益产品分为不同的发放等级,并将库存权益产品匹配到相应的发放等级中;使用核销概率预测模型对不同的发放等级的核销概率进行预测,得到同一权益产品在不同过期时间段下被用户核销的概率;对核销概率进行排序,根据排序结果,从发放等级中取出库存向用户发放。本发明专利技术通过动态发放策略,解决了现有技术中无法充分利用即将过期的产品等问题。

【技术实现步骤摘要】

本专利技术属于信息处理,具体涉及一种权益产品动态发放方法、系统、装置及存储介质


技术介绍

1、权益产品,例如包括折扣券等。商家以提供交易满减、折扣券等方式构建起自身的权益体系,实现客户黏性和品牌价值的提升。目前,商家提前支付购买权益产品,通过权益下发平台向用户发放权益产品已成为一种常见的方式,但权益产品通常都会设定有效期限,且各个权益产品的有效期不同。如果库存的权益产品在有效期内没有被充分使用或销售,那么一旦过期,这些未使用的权益产品将变成商家的损失,导致资金风险增加。同时,对于用户来说,权益产品过期也会带来一定的损失。

2、因此,商家需要仔细评估权益产品的市场需求、用户活跃度,以制定合理的库存和有效期策略,在权益产品有效期截止前及时发放给用户,避免过多的过期损失。


技术实现思路

1、为了克服现有技术中的问题,本专利技术提出了一种权益产品动态发放方法、系统、装置及存储介质。

2、本专利技术解决上述技术问题的技术方案如下:

3、第一方面,本专利技术提供了一种权益产品动态发放方法,包括以下步骤:

4、获取用户信息及库存权益产品信息;

5、对用户信息及库存权益产品信息进行数据清洗和预处理,得到第一特征集合;

6、对第一特征集合进行筛选,确定最优特征子集;基于最优特征子集,构建同一权益产品核销概率预测模型,并对所述同一权益产品核销概率预测模型进行训练,得到训练好的同一权益产品核销概率预测模型;

7、将库存权益产品分为不同的发放等级,并将库存权益产品匹配到相应的发放等级中;

8、使用核销概率预测模型对不同的发放等级中库存权益产品的核销概率进行预测;

9、对核销概率进行排序,根据排序结果,从发放等级中取出库存权益产品,向用户发放。

10、进一步地,所述第一特征集合包括权益产品特征信息、用户特征信息、交易特征信息、核销特征信息及用户行为特征信息;

11、所述权益产品特征信息包括权益产品面值、权益产品有效期及权益产品发放量;

12、所述用户特征信息包括用户id、所在地区、性别及年龄;

13、所述交易特征信息包括购买数量、交易金额、消费频率、交易时间、首次交易时间、交易次数、交易时间与权益产品过期时间的差值、交易时间的季节性、评价;

14、所述核销特征信息包括核销时间、首次核销时间、核销次数、核销间隔、是否被核销、核销时间与权益产品过期时间的差值、核销时间的季节性、核销所在地区、核销权重、交易金额与核销时间交叉特征、用户消费频率与核销次数的交叉特征;

15、用户行为特征信息包括权益产品偏好权重。

16、进一步地,对第一特征集合进行筛选,确定最优特征子集具体包括:

17、通过xgboost算法计算第一特征集合中特征的重要性,得出每个特征的重要性分数,按照得分从高到低的顺序排列特征;

18、通过随机森林算法计算第一特征数据集合中特征的重要性,得到每个特征的贡献值,按照贡献值从高到低的顺序排列特征;

19、通过联合比较xgboost算法中特征重要性分数大于第一阈值的特征变量与随机森林算法中贡献值大于第二阈值的特征变量,取其交集得到二者共同选出的原始特征集;

20、基于共同选出的原始特征集,利用sfs前向选择,得到最终的最优特征子集。

21、进一步地,通过xgboost算法计算第一特征集合中的特征重要性,得出每个特征的重要性分数,包括:

22、对于第一特征集合中的每个特征,遍历所有分裂点,计算分裂后的左右子节点的一阶导数和二阶导数的和;

23、根据gain得分公式,计算分裂所带来的增益;

24、选择增益最大的分裂点作为最佳分裂点,用于决策树节点的分裂;

25、所述gain得分的具体公式为:

26、;

27、其中, gl为分裂后左子节点上的一阶导数之和, gr为分裂后右子节点上的一阶导数之和; hl为左子节点二阶导数之和 ,hr为右子节点上的二阶导数之和;λ是正则化项的权重,正则化项帮助防止过拟合,通过调整λ的值平衡模型的复杂度;γ是控制树在进行分裂时的最小增益阈值;当进行节点分裂时,只有当分裂节点的增益大于γ时才会进行分裂。

28、进一步地,通过随机森林算法计算第一特征数据集合中特征的重要性,得到每个特征的贡献值,按照贡献值从高到低的顺序排列特征,包括:

29、采用基尼指数计算每个特征的贡献值:

30、;

31、其中, gia表示分枝前的基尼指数,z表示z个类别, paz表示类别 z在节点 a中的权重,即从节点 a中随机抽取两个样本,计算其类别标记不一致的概率;

32、对于特征 j,其在节点 a上基尼指数变化量通过计算该特征在该节点分枝前的基尼指数与分枝后基尼指数的差求得:

33、;

34、其中, vimja表示特征j在节点 a上的基尼指数变化值, gia表示分枝前的基尼指数, gil和 gir则为节点 a分枝后的两个新节点的基尼指数;

35、特征 j在决策树 i中出现在节点集合 m中,则求得特征 j在第 i颗决策树上的基尼指数变化量:

36、;

37、其中, vimij表示特征 j在第 i颗决策树上的基尼指数变化量;

38、在随机森林中有 b颗决策树,则特征 j的总基尼指数变化量为:

39、;

40、其中, vimj表示特征 j的总基尼指数变化量;

41、第 j特征贡献量归一化以后的值为特征 j的贡献量,计算方法如下: 本文档来自技高网...

【技术保护点】

1.一种权益产品动态发放方法,其特征在于,包括以下步骤:

2.根据权利要求1所述的一种权益产品动态发放方法,其特征在于,所述第一特征集合包括权益产品特征信息、用户特征信息、交易特征信息、核销特征信息及用户行为特征信息;

3.根据权利要求2所述的一种权益产品动态发放方法,其特征在于,对所述第一特征集合进行筛选,确定最优特征子集具体包括:

4.根据权利要求3所述的一种权益产品动态发放方法,其特征在于,通过XGBoost算法计算第一特征集合中的特征重要性,得出每个特征的重要性分数,包括:

5.根据权利要求4所述的一种权益产品动态发放方法,其特征在于,通过随机森林算法计算第一特征数据集合中特征的重要性,得到每个特征的贡献值,按照贡献值从高到低的顺序排列特征,包括:

6.根据权利要求5所述的一种权益产品动态发放方法,其特征在于,基于最优特征子集,构建同一权益产品核销概率预测模型,包括:

7.根据权利要求1所述的一种权益产品动态发放方法,其特征在于,将库存权益产品匹配到相应的发放等级中,具体包括:获取权益产品下的库存产品,根据库存产品的过期时间和当前时间计算出时间间隔,该时间间隔即为权益剩余过期时间,以权益剩余过期时间为维度,将其对应到发放等级中,并记录每个等级包括权益产品标识、库存数量、每个库存产品的权益剩余过期时间,同时按照权益剩余过期时间对库存产品进行升序排序。

8.一种权益产品动态发放系统,其特征在于,包括:

9.一种权益产品动态发放装置,其特征在于,其包括:处理器、存储器以及程序;所述程序存储在所述存储器中,所述处理器调用存储器存储的程序,以执行权利要求1-7任意一项所述的方法。

10.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质包括存储的计算机程序,其中,在所述计算机程序被处理器运行时控制所述存储介质所在设备执行权利要求1-7中任意一项所述的方法。

...

【技术特征摘要】

1.一种权益产品动态发放方法,其特征在于,包括以下步骤:

2.根据权利要求1所述的一种权益产品动态发放方法,其特征在于,所述第一特征集合包括权益产品特征信息、用户特征信息、交易特征信息、核销特征信息及用户行为特征信息;

3.根据权利要求2所述的一种权益产品动态发放方法,其特征在于,对所述第一特征集合进行筛选,确定最优特征子集具体包括:

4.根据权利要求3所述的一种权益产品动态发放方法,其特征在于,通过xgboost算法计算第一特征集合中的特征重要性,得出每个特征的重要性分数,包括:

5.根据权利要求4所述的一种权益产品动态发放方法,其特征在于,通过随机森林算法计算第一特征数据集合中特征的重要性,得到每个特征的贡献值,按照贡献值从高到低的顺序排列特征,包括:

6.根据权利要求5所述的一种权益产品动态发放方法,其特征在于,基于最优特征子集,构建同一权益产品核销概率预测模型,包括:<...

【专利技术属性】
技术研发人员:高杰王琪
申请(专利权)人:山东鼎信数字科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1